Review: The owner of the business [redacted] worked on the transmission of my 95 Mercedes Benz S320. He assured me that my transmission was fine on the car it was clean and had no problems other then a switch. He ordered the part but it was the wrong part he still tried to use it and rig it to work properly to the point of unhooking the catalytic converter to see if that would work and if it had he wanted it left that way. Thankfully that did not work so he ordered the correct part and finally put it on, after having the car for a month it is still not fixed. He expects me to pay for the work [redacted]e but the work [redacted]e hasn't resulted in anything being fixed or repairs to the car. When I called him he suggested we go for a ride so I can see how to drive the car the way it is, like I am an it and do not know how to drive an automatic transmission car. The transmission still spikes RPMs up to 6-7000 before shifting sometimes does not shift at all until you floor the gas and let off of it, which is what he was suppose to fix. I do not feel he did his job correctly and feel disrespected and that he just wants to take my money. I got a second opinion on the car and how it drives/shifts from [redacted] over at Flynn's automotive and he said he felt no difference in the shifting of the car and it was as if [redacted] had never worked on it.Desired Settlement: As of now I have not paid him yet but I do not think I should have to for doing work that resulting in no change to my vehicle when he reassured me it was a lot better then it was prior to him fixing it when it has no change at all. $554 is a lot of money to shell out when it is not fixed especially since now I have to have pay someone to fully replace the transmission and if he would have told me it needed replaced to begin with I would not have had him try to fix it.
